Founded by a 20-year educator.
Courtney Swartz, Founder
Courtney spent 20 years in urban public education, as a classroom teacher in D.C., Chicago, and Boston, then as Assistant Principal at Brooke Charter School and Academic Director at UP Education Network. She founded The Douglass Ridley School to build the kind of education she spent two decades pushing for from the inside.
